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,587 per month in Santa Cruz vs $1,260 in Playa del Carmen, rent included.

A couple spends around $2,382 per month in Santa Cruz vs $2,125 in Playa del Carmen, rent included.

A family of three spends $3,178 per month in Santa Cruz vs $2,990 in Playa del Carmen, rent included.

Santa Cruz costs about 26% more than Playa del Carmen,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Santa Cruz sits 19% above the global median, while Playa del Carmen is 5% below –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$773 in Santa Cruz versus $978 in Playa del Carmen.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$59.0 in Santa Cruz versus $42.00 in Playa del Carmen.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$366 vs $252 – making Playa del Carmen the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
